– Baseball fans, the wait is over! The baseball season you’ve been anticipating all winter has finally arrived.

– I always feel like today is the happiest day of the year because I can finally watch baseball again.

– That’s right. Besides, the opening game matchup is incredibly exciting. It’s a rematch of last season’s Korean Series between the Jaguars and the Wolves.

– The Jaguars were defeated in the last Korean Series, so they’re probably eager to get their revenge in today’s game.

– The starting pitcher for the Jaguars today is Michael Scott. Does this player even need an introduction?

– Last season, he led the league with 18 wins and had an ERA [Earned Run Average, a measure of pitching performance] of 2.93. Hopefully, he can replicate that success this season.

– Another key point is that Scott will be working with Han Gyo-jin as his battery partner [the pitcher and catcher duo] this season.

– Han Gyo-jin was a highly touted catching prospect. Today marks not only his first start with the first team since his debut but also his inclusion in the opening roster.

– Watching the teamwork between Han Gyo-jin and Michael Scott will be a crucial aspect to observe.

Four players from our agency are in the Jaguars’ starting lineup.

Donald Watson, the 5th batter and center fielder; Seo Seong-min, the 6th batter and second baseman; Han Gyo-jin, the 7th batter and catcher; and Michael Scott, the starting pitcher.

Olivia is also here at today’s game.

Olivia’s determination to attend the opening game, even though it’s an away game, remains unwavering.

When game time arrived, the Jaguars, as the away team, started on offense.

In the bottom of the first inning, the Jaguars players took the field on defense.

As Michael Scott walked to the mound, the Jaguars fans erupted.

“Wow!”

“Scott! Scott! Scott!”

Even though it was an away game, the Jaguars fans, known for their strong support, filled the stadium with their cheers.

Donald Watson was in the outfield, Seo Seong-min was in the infield, Michael Scott was on the mound, and Han Gyo-jin was behind home plate.

It felt new and exciting to see four players from our agency on the field at the same time.

Scott began his pitching practice, firing the ball towards Han Gyo-jin’s mitt.

It was finally the moment for Han Gyo-jin to play his first official game with Scott.

The opposing batter was a right-handed hitter.

He was known for his good contact ability.

Having already analyzed how to approach him before the game, there was no reason for prolonged worry.

Scott checked Han Gyo-jin’s sign and nodded without hesitation.

As Scott’s pitch came in, the Wolves batter swung his bat, seemingly anticipating it.

The next batter was the 5th batter, Donald Watson.

Seo Seong-min was in the on-deck circle [waiting to bat next].

“Wow!”

“Watson! Watson! Watson!”

The Jaguars fans greeted Donald Watson with enthusiastic cheers.

– It’s Donald Watson’s turn to bat, who was the hottest foreign hitter last season.

– Early last season, there were rumors of him being released due to a severe slump. But ultimately, his skills, proven even in the major leagues, shone through.

– He’s fully adapted to the Korean league now, so can we expect great things from him from the start of the season?

– I think there’s a very high possibility. I’m really looking forward to seeing what he’ll do this season.

The Wolves pitcher, after receiving the catcher’s sign, was about to deliver the first pitch when,

Watson shortened his bat and adopted a bunt stance.

This forced the Wolves first baseman and third baseman to charge towards home plate.

Simultaneously, the second baseman sprinted to cover first base.

However, as the pitcher’s ball approached the strike zone, Watson pulled back his bat as if nothing had happened.

Now, Seo Seong-min approached the plate.

“Seo Seong-min! Seo Seong-min! Seo Seong-min!”

– The next batter is Seo Seong-min, the only switch hitter [a batter who can hit from either side of the plate] in Korea.

– The Jaguars made a great signing last season. I initially thought he was just a backup second baseman, but he confidently claimed the starting position. It looks like Seo Seong-min will be the starting second baseman for the Jaguars again this season.

– Reflecting this, his salary jumped to 100 million won [approximately $75,000 USD] instantly. What will he show us this season?

1 out, runner on 1st base.

Watson, on first base, carefully watched the pitcher’s movements, ready to steal second at any moment.

Aware of this, the pitcher threw to first base repeatedly to keep Watson close.

Now it was the turn of the 7th batter, Han Gyo-jin.

Han Gyo-jin took a deep breath and walked to the plate.

– Finally, it’s Han Gyo-jin’s turn to bat, getting his first start with the first team today.

– Han Gyo-jin has been recognized for his batting ability since high school. Even after turning pro, he showed his potential by hitting over .400 in the minor leagues.

– Why haven’t they called up a player like that to the first team sooner?

– Ultimately, defense is paramount for catchers. He’s been considered to have defensive weaknesses that made it difficult for him to play in the first team. But based on his defense in the last inning, I think he can be competitive enough.

– I see. It would be great if he performed well at the plate too. What will happen?

Still 1 out, runners on 1st and 2nd base.

It was a situation where Watson, the runner on second, could score from second on a single.

Han Gyo-jin gripped his bat and waited for the pitcher’s offering.
